gslb.lmtlego.sched.apdcdn.com is not a website you'd browse or buy from. It's a subdomain that looks like it belongs to a content delivery network β€” the 'gslb' prefix stands for global server load balancing, and 'apdcdn' suggests a CDN service. That means this address is likely used behind the scenes to serve images, videos, or other assets for other sites. But even for a backend service, there are problems. The SSL certificate is assigned to a completely different domain (v.smtcdns.com), which means any connection to this address would fail with a security warning. The server also returns a '418' status code, which is a joke response from the HTTP standard β€” not something a properly maintained server does. There's no Web Archive history, no way to identify who runs it, and the subdomain isn't even registered in the public WHOIS database for .com domains. While infrastructure subdomains don't need about pages or privacy policies, they do need basic reliability and security. gslb.lmtlego.sched.apdcdn.com doesn't have that. If you somehow came across this address, it's not a scam in the usual sense, but it's not a safe or working service either.
